Angular migrations for Sunderland organisations, where the distinction that governs cost is which kind you are doing. Moving from the original AngularJS is a rewrite in everything but name; moving between modern Angular versions is routine maintenance — and the expensive position is an application that stayed still long enough for the second to become the first.

Angular Migration in Sunderland — common questions
- How different is AngularJS from Angular?
- Different enough that it is a rewrite. They share a name and very little else, so plans framed as an upgrade underestimate substantially — the realistic options are a staged replacement running both, or a rebuild with the old application retired section by section.
- What usually blocks a version upgrade?
- Third-party libraries. The framework's own migration tooling handles a great deal, and a dependency that stopped being maintained two versions ago has to be replaced or adopted — which is where the unbudgeted effort in these projects concentrates.
- Should we jump several versions at once?
- No. Moving one major version at a time lets the official tooling do its work and keeps each step small enough to test, whereas attempting the whole distance produces a change nobody can review and failures nobody can attribute.
- How do we avoid being here again?
- Treat upgrades as routine maintenance with time allocated. Angular's cadence is predictable, and an organisation that upgrades on schedule spends modest effort regularly instead of funding a project every few years to recover a supported position.
